Getting the mane right on a large anthropomorphic lion in a business suit is the main challenge in this tutorial, and that mane alone can throw off your proportions if you rush the early structure. This guide on how to draw Mayor Lionheart from the Zootopia character lineup walks you through every step needed to nail both the formal outfit and the confident open-grin pose.
What the 14 Steps Actually Cover
The tutorial runs 14 steps and ends with a fully colored result, so line control and color both come into play. Most of the early steps go toward blocking out the lion body and mane volume before the suit details layer on top. The extended arm pose adds some asymmetry to manage, and the open mouth with teeth visible requires careful spacing to read cleanly at the end.
Mayor Lionheart’s Key Design Traits
- Large anthropomorphic lion, full brown mane
- Dark navy blue business suit
- Red tie over white dress shirt
- One arm extended, other hand on chest
- Lion tail visible, bare pawed feet

Reading the Step Colors
Each step image in this tutorial uses a three-color system to show progress clearly:
- Red Color: lines added in the current step.
- Black Color: lines completed earlier.
- Gray Color: base sketch for structure.
